1. The petitioners had joined the Indian Army as Tailors and were placed in the pay scale `210-290. On October 15, 1984, the two were placed in the pay scale `260-400. With the implementation of the recommendations of the 4th Central Pay Commission, with effect from January 01, 1986 the two were placed in the pay scale `950-1500, which was the replacement scale to the scale of `210-290 and when the recommendations of the 5th Central Pay Commission were implemented with effect from January 01, 1996 they were placed in the pay scale `3050-4590, which was the replacement scale to the scale of `950-1500. In May 1999 they were placed in the pay scale `2650-4000 on being informed that they were wrongly given the pay scale `260-400 in the year 1984 due to an erroneous reading of certain orders passed by the Army Headquarters.
